As Bitcoin (CRYPTO: BTC) slid back from recent highs, some market voices blamed outdated narratives such as four-year cycles or technical anomalies. Others argue the issue runs much deeper. BTC's ‘Theoretical Infinite' Supply Veteran technical analyst Bob Kendall said Bitcoin is no longer priced by on-chain scarcity or the fixed 21-million supply.
